Does living on the flat agricultural plain near Caruthers High School affect my home's electrical grounding?

The flat terrain actually benefits grounding systems when properly installed. However, agricultural areas often have soil with varying moisture content and mineral composition that can affect ground rod resistance. We test grounding electrode systems to ensure they meet the 25-ohm requirement, sometimes adding supplemental rods. Proper grounding is crucial for surge protection and equipment safety in this environment.

Why do my smart lights and electronics keep resetting during summer afternoons in Caruthers?

PG&E's grid experiences moderate surge risks here from seasonal agricultural dust and heat, which can cause voltage fluctuations. These micro-surges often bypass basic surge protectors and disrupt sensitive electronics. Whole-house surge protection installed at your main panel provides the first line of defense, while point-of-use protectors at entertainment centers offer additional protection for smart home devices.

What should I know about overhead service lines for my Caruthers home?

Overhead mast service is common here and requires regular inspection where the service drop connects to your house. Look for weathering on the weatherhead and mast conduit, and ensure tree branches are trimmed back at least 10 feet. The service entrance cables from PG&E's transformer to your meter carry full utility voltage - never attempt repairs on these yourself. Underground service would require trenching and different mast components if you upgrade.

Can my 1974 home with a 100A panel and Federal Pacific equipment safely add a Level 2 EV charger or heat pump?

No, not without significant upgrades. Federal Pacific panels have known failure rates and should be replaced immediately for safety. Even with a new panel, 100A service is insufficient for adding a 240V EV charger (typically 40-50A) plus a heat pump (30-50A) alongside existing loads. You'll need a service upgrade to 200A minimum, which involves PG&E replacing your meter base and overhead service conductors.

What permits and codes apply to rewiring my Caruthers home?

Fresno County Department of Public Works and Planning requires permits for all panel replacements and circuit additions. We follow NEC 2023, which mandates AFCI protection in most living areas and specific grounding requirements for agricultural regions. As a C-10 licensed contractor through the California Contractors State License Board, we handle all inspections and paperwork. Unpermitted work can void insurance and create safety hazards during future sales.

How should I prepare my home's electrical system for Caruthers' summer brownouts and occasional winter ice?

For summer peaks, consider installing a manual transfer switch with generator connection for essential circuits like refrigeration and medical equipment. Winter ice storms can bring down overhead lines - ensure your surge protection is current and have backup lighting ready. Both seasons benefit from AFCI breakers that detect arc faults before they start fires, which is especially important in older wiring under stress.

Why do my lights dim when I run the microwave and air conditioner together in my Caruthers Town Center home?

Your electrical system is about 52 years old, dating back to 1974 when NM-B Romex wiring was installed. These original circuits were designed for fewer and lower-wattage appliances than modern households use today. When you operate multiple high-draw devices simultaneously, the voltage drops across that aging wiring, causing noticeable dimming. Upgrading key circuits or adding dedicated lines for major appliances can resolve this capacity issue.
